1What is the recommended insulation level (R-Value) for attics in Carroll, Ohio, and why is it specific to our area?

For Carroll, Ohio's climate (Climate Zone 5), the U.S. Department of Energy recommends an attic insulation level of R-49 to R-60. This high R-Value is crucial to combat our region's significant temperature swings, with cold, windy winters and hot, humid summers. Properly meeting this target dramatically improves home comfort and energy efficiency, directly impacting heating and cooling costs.

3When is the best time of year to schedule insulation work in Carroll, and does weather cause delays?

The ideal times are late spring (May-June) and early fall (September-October) when temperatures are mild. While interior work like wall insulation can be done year-round, attic work in peak summer or winter can be extremely uncomfortable for crews and may be postponed during severe weather, like the heavy snow or ice storms common in Fairfield County winters. Scheduling ahead for these shoulder seasons is advised.

4What should I look for when choosing a local Carroll insulation contractor?

First, verify they are properly licensed and insured to work in Ohio. Look for established local contractors with strong references in Carroll or nearby Lancaster who understand our older home stock and specific climate challenges. They should provide a detailed, written estimate that includes the proposed R-Values, material types, and a clear scope of work. Membership in organizations like the Insulation Contractors Association of America (ICAA) is a good sign of professionalism.

5My Carroll home has drafty walls and ice dams on the roof in winter. Can new insulation help, and what's the primary cause?

Yes, comprehensive air sealing and insulation are the direct solutions. Ice dams are a classic sign of insufficient attic insulation and air leakage, where heat escaping from the living space melts snow on the roof. For our Ohio winters, addressing this involves air sealing the attic floor and boosting insulation to the recommended R-49+. For drafty walls, blown-in insulation can be installed without major demolition, sealing those gaps that let in cold air.
